Progressive Scan
Progressive Scan doubles the vertical resolution of the 
image resulting in a noticeably sharper picture. Instead of 
sending a field comprising the odd lines to the screen first, 
followed by the field with the even lines, both fields are 
written at one time. A full image is created 
instantaneously, using the maximum resolution. At such a 
speed, your eye perceives a sharper picture with no line 
structure.
Active Control and Light Sensor
Active Control is a unique and intelligent way of 
optimising picture quality by measuring and analysing the 
incoming signal to automatically adjust picture quality 
settings. Active Control with Light Sensor uses a sensor to 
adjust the picture brightness depending on the room light 
conditions.
Virtual Dolby Surround
Virtual Dolby Surround is a processing technology for 
enhancing surround sound effects. It will create the 
sensation of Dolby Pro Logic without the necessity of 
additional rear speakers. You become totally immersed in 
your television experience.
